I am a Ph.D. candidate in Marketing at the University of Texas at Austin, in the Marketing Strategy track.
My research examines how internal organizational dynamics shape marketing outcomes. Broadly, I study how leadership structure, workforce composition, and employee behavior influence marketing processes within firms.
Prior to joining the doctoral program, I gained experience in the art market, working at both an auction house and a gallery. I hold a BBA in Marketing from the University of Texas at Austin, with a minor in Arts Management and Administration.
